Dominica Boosts Energy Grid with New Battery Storage System

Dominica’s energy landscape is experiencing a significant transformation as the island implements advanced battery storage technology to support its renewable energy initiatives. The introduction of a cutting-edge Battery Energy Storage System (BESS) by Dominica Electricity Services Ltd. (DOMLEC) at the Fond Colé Power Plant marks a pivotal moment in this transition. This system not only enhances the reliability of Dominica’s electricity supply but also aligns with the nation’s broader goals for sustainable development. As the energy grid evolves, the BESS’s contributions serve as foundational steps towards reducing fossil fuel reliance and fostering a resilient energy infrastructure.

Advancements in Grid Reliability

Enhanced Spinning Reserves and Stabilization

The BESS installation at the Fond Colé Power Plant introduces a powerful solution with a 6MW/6MWh capacity, significantly advancing the operational capabilities of Dominica’s grid. This technology is poised to make substantial contributions by providing spinning reserves, which are crucial for maintaining grid stability. As Dominica progresses towards integrating renewable sources like geothermal energy, these reserves will play an essential role in ensuring that fluctuations in power supply are effectively managed. The result is a more resilient grid capable of coping with the inherent variability of renewable energy sources. Such integration is paramount as the global focus shifts towards sustainable energy solutions.

Both DOMLEC’s General Manager, Dwayne Cenac, and Systems Engineer, Richard Wilson, have expressed optimism about the BESS’s potential in stabilizing the island’s electricity supply. Their insights underscore the project’s importance in diminishing the dependency on diesel, offering an alternative that is both economically and environmentally advantageous. While testing phases may present minor disruptions, the long-term benefits promise a more consistent power delivery, complementing renewable energy contributions. Collaborative Efforts and Strategic Partnerships

The success of the BESS project is underpinned by significant collaboration between DOMLEC and key stakeholders, including the Government of the Commonwealth of Dominica. This cooperative dynamic has been critical in realizing the vision of an enhanced energy grid. Investment from the UAE/Caribbean Renewable Energy Fund, managed by MASDAR, provided the necessary financial support for the initiative. Smart Energy, acting as the EPC contractor, played a pivotal role in the implementation process, ensuring that the project met set objectives within defined timelines. Towards a Renewable Energy Future

Addressing Transition Challenges

Transitioning to renewable energy presents both opportunities and challenges that need strategic handling. One of the primary objectives of implementing the BESS is to mitigate issues related to inconsistent power supply, a common concern when harnessing variable renewable energy sources. DOMLEC has strategically addressed these challenges by incorporating BESS technology to ensure a smoother integration of planned geothermal resources. This ensures that the energy grid remains robust and adaptive, accommodating future energy demands without compromising reliability or efficiency.

While the incorporation of new technologies can introduce unpredictabilities, such as occasional supply interruptions during testing periods, these are temporary hurdles in the broader context of energy transition.
